How to Make Anti Cocktail

  1. Fill a shaker with ice.
  2. Add 4 ounces of cranberry juice.
  3. Add 2 ounces of lime juice.
  4. Add 1 ounce of club soda.
  5. Add a splash of agave nectar (or simple syrup to taste).
  6. Shake well until thoroughly chilled.
  7. Strain into a chilled coupe or rocks glass filled with ice.
  8. Garnish with a lime wheel and/or fresh raspberries.
